Brandin Cooks has been traded four times in his NFL career but it is not due to a lack of talent or any issues in the locker room. Cooks has had a successful career, recording a 1,000-yard season with each of his first four teams – the Saints, Patriots, Rams, and Texans. He is now a member of the Dallas Cowboys and is determined to continue his streak of 1,000-yard seasons. However, it is not just his on-field performance that makes him valuable – it is his veteran leadership in the locker room and his commitment to giving back to the community. Cooks recently hosted a football camp in his hometown of Stockton, California, where over 700 attendees participated. He is passionate about inspiring kids and giving back to the community that shaped him.

The football camp that Cooks hosted was sponsored by He Gets Us, a movement that focuses on rediscovering the love story of Jesus and loving your neighbor. Cooks credits his faith as the foundation of his success and believes that Christ has been instrumental in everything he has achieved. He emphasizes the importance of loving and caring for those who may be different from us, as part of the He Gets Us initiative. Cooks feels privileged to be able to be a part of such a movement and sees it as a natural fit with his own beliefs and values.
